@@user-jl2rq3pd5i its 'cause in the past there was only bbc, up to 1955ish when itv started, and the law wasnt changed, there was no way back then to tell what someone was watching or restrict people from watching bbc channels if they didnt have a licence, these days they could quite easily, encrypt the signal , and supply a decoder and viewing card for those that want bbc and pay the licence , all my tvs have a 'conditional access module' slot for exactly that purpose, but theyre at least 7 years old, i dont know if current tv models still have one...
